MRI Brain report template
Technique: Multiplanar multisequence non-contrast MRI of the brain.
Typical indications: Headache, focal neurology, seizures, suspected stroke, tumour or demyelination.
Report sections
The MRI Brain report structure, section by section.
- Cerebral hemispheres and grey–white differentiation
- Ventricles, sulci and extra-axial spaces
- Basal ganglia, thalami and deep white matter
- Posterior fossa, brainstem and cerebellum
- Sella, pituitary and cavernous sinuses
- Orbits, paranasal sinuses and mastoids
- Vascular flow voids and, if performed, diffusion
